Network Connection Problems

There may be a network connection problem if LEDs on the card's bracket do not turn on, or if you cannot access any network resources from the computer. Check the following items before contacting SMC Technical Support.

Be sure you are using the appropriate cable, and that the length of any cable does not exceed the specified lengths listed in the section “Cable Types” on page B-1.

Inspect all network cables and connections. Make sure the network cable is securely attached to the card's connector.

Make sure the correct network card driver is installed for your operating system. If necessary, try reinstalling the driver.

Make sure the computer and other network devices are receiving power. If you suspect a power outlet to be faulty, plug another device into it to verify that it is working.

If you cannot access a service on the network, check that you have enabled and configured the service correctly. If you cannot connect to a particular server, ensure that you have access rights and a valid ID and password.

If you cannot access the Internet, be sure you have configured your system for TCP/IP and configured the IP address, mask and gateway correctly.
